Ok so I have been trying to get awstats work with cPanel hosting in a public directory – I am still working on the details with the images and such but for the most part its not too hard.
Start with this.
Download a copy of the existing cPanel AWStats config file from your home directory at tmp/awstats/awstats.mydomain.conf (replace mydomain with your own domain name to determine what yours is called).
Once you get that done all you gotta do is change the DirIcons path to point at the icons directory for your install of awstats – I put mine in the root and it found it no problem…
DirIcons=”/icon”